### Step 4: Resolve Calendar Sync Conflicts

During the Lanternfold migration, events edited on both the legacy Copperbell scheduler and the new sync engine will surface as conflicts. The resolver now prefers the most recent modification timestamp but preserves the losing version in an audit shadow table, so nothing is silently discarded. Please verify the conflict-window logic against these requirements. The resolver is driven by the configuration values below.

service settings:
[istael]
team = gilath
access_code = ac_468cdf
owner = casdor.gilox
host = istael.kelviforge.internal
port = 5432
peer = quenwyn.braskworks.corp
salt = 6678df32
pin = 7400

Subject: SQL lint cut-over complete

Team,

The cut-over to the new SQL linting rules on the Dravos repo finished last night. All .sql files now run through squill-lint in CI; the old pre-commit hook is retired. Main changes: uppercase keywords enforced, no SELECT *, mandatory statement terminators. Existing files were auto-fixed; about forty needed manual tweaks, all merged. New contractors: don't bypass the check — failures block merge. The linter reads its settings from the service config shown below.

deployment values, bafog-kahog:
RALWYN_LOG_LEVEL=error
RALWYN_METRICS_HOST=metrics.ralwyn.norvalabs.corp
RALWYN_POOL_SIZE=4

## Lost badge? Here's the drill

If someone on your team loses their badge, ping the facilities desk straight away so the old badge gets deactivated — don't wait until lunch. A temporary pass can be collected from reception the same day. To open the temp-pass drawer behind the desk, use the code below.

badge for bahop-tajof: bdg-SYX-0

**Migration Guide — Step 6: Tile-Rendering Cache Layer**

Welcome to the Larkspan maps team. In this step you'll stand up the new tile-rendering cache in front of the renderer. Cache hits skip rasterization entirely, so sizing and eviction settings directly affect render latency. Apply the settings below before enabling traffic. The required values are the following.

service settings:
ralael:
  pin: 7453
  tenant: zorath
  seal: seal_087806e4
  metrics_host: metrics.ralael.paliqworks.example
  standby_team: fraath
  escalation: praok-istiel
  nonce: 10e083